What are the benefits of coloring KFC food festival Coloring Page?

Coloring this page helps improve fine motor skills because of the many small details, like the fries and the menu board. It encourages patience and focus as children navigate the busy crowd scene. The familiar KFC theme makes the activity exciting and recognizable, which keeps children engaged. It also sparks creativity, as kids can design their own color patterns for the festival flags and lanterns. Additionally, observing the social scene of ordering food and eating together helps children understand community interactions.

What are the best color suggestions for KFC food festival Coloring Page?

Let's make this festival look bright and happy! Start with the classic KFC red. Use a bright red crayon for the main 'KFC' letters, the stripes on the chicken buckets, and the french fry boxes. The fried chicken should be a mix of golden yellow, orange, and light brown to make it look crispy and hot. For the flags above, you can use a rainbow of colors like blue, yellow, green, and pink. Make the paper lanterns a glowing orange or soft yellow. Since this is an outdoor scene, color the sky a light blue and the ground a nice grassy green. Use many different colors for the people's clothes to show a diverse crowd.
